新足迹

 找回密码
 注册

精华好帖回顾

· 泰式青木瓜沙拉 (2010-5-2) 习习 · 【三刀厨侠争霸赛】买菜便宜的好处 (2008-9-29) big_beast
· 给我家公子做个狗屋 (2007-1-3) homeway · 新衣服们,108楼加网址,116真人23日加新。。 (2008-10-20) wellye
Advertisement
Advertisement
查看: 2451|回复: 14

开发iOS企业应用程序,有人用过xamarin吗? [复制链接]

发表于 2013-3-8 12:01 |显示全部楼层
此文章由 K.U.Double-D 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 K.U.Double-D 所有!转贴必须注明作者、出处和本声明,并保持内容完整
用C#,一套源码可以编译成native iOS,Android 程序,开起来不错,有人用过吗?

http://xamarin.com/
Advertisement
Advertisement

发表于 2013-3-8 12:20 |显示全部楼层
此文章由 joerkky 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 joerkky 所有!转贴必须注明作者、出处和本声明,并保持内容完整
基本上不错。应该说是相当棒。

Cocoa bindings写起来有点费劲,不过用objc写更费劲。我写了一个fluent interface来做binding, 你要我可以发给你

评分

参与人数 1积分 +2 收起 理由
K.U.Double-D + 2 感谢分享

查看全部评分

发表于 2013-3-8 12:27 |显示全部楼层
此文章由 鱼羊鲜 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 鱼羊鲜 所有!转贴必须注明作者、出处和本声明,并保持内容完整
现在有各种语言写ios和安卓app的工具了,包括php ,js,都是一个问题

评分

参与人数 1积分 +2 收起 理由
K.U.Double-D + 2 感谢分享

查看全部评分

发表于 2013-3-8 12:29 |显示全部楼层
此文章由 K.U.Double-D 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 K.U.Double-D 所有!转贴必须注明作者、出处和本声明,并保持内容完整
多谢楼上啊,那我就先试试

发表于 2013-3-8 12:54 |显示全部楼层
此文章由 tbsb100 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 tbsb100 所有!转贴必须注明作者、出处和本声明,并保持内容完整
先试试再谢

发表于 2013-3-8 13:44 |显示全部楼层
此文章由 huazhb 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 huazhb 所有!转贴必须注明作者、出处和本声明,并保持内容完整
这个我记得不是一套源码可以编译成不同平台, 是share源码, 很多的UI相关的代码你要重新写的,只有核心的业务逻辑可以重用。
Advertisement
Advertisement

发表于 2013-3-8 15:08 |显示全部楼层
此文章由 joerkky 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 joerkky 所有!转贴必须注明作者、出处和本声明,并保持内容完整
huazhb 发表于 2013-3-8 13:44
这个我记得不是一套源码可以编译成不同平台, 是share源码, 很多的UI相关的代码你要重新写的,只有核心的 ...

没错,UI是要重写的,Mono的WinForm在mac下惨不忍睹。但是核心逻辑重用就已经节省了很多时间了。

发表于 2013-3-8 15:46 |显示全部楼层
此文章由 huazhb 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 huazhb 所有!转贴必须注明作者、出处和本声明,并保持内容完整
joerkky 发表于 2013-3-8 15:08
没错,UI是要重写的,Mono的WinForm在mac下惨不忍睹。但是核心逻辑重用就已经节省了很多时间了。 ...

所以我还是觉得phonegap之类比较好, 虽然性能稍弱

发表于 2013-3-8 21:00 |显示全部楼层
此文章由 yolandalinz 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 yolandalinz 所有!转贴必须注明作者、出处和本声明,并保持内容完整
我们公司正在用,说实话我觉得很烂。如果只是ios的话还是用原生sdk比较好,夸平台就是扯淡,全部ui代码都要重写(你会发现你的app绝大多数都是ui相关的).所以最后结果就是还是两套代码。关键是mono for android不是很稳定,data contract必须要preserve,而windows phone 下面没有preserve这个attribute。而且android下publish script 有问题,即使你选了自己的keystore,它还是会用debugkey去sign你的code。结果就是google play store 不收。有解决办法就是自己用terminal manually sign。 已经报上去这个bug4个月了,还是没有fix。所以总体来说不管从稳定性和实用性都很烂,至少我不是用的很顺手。

评分

参与人数 1积分 +3 收起 理由
kanjunhai + 3 有共鸣

查看全部评分

守望先锋Horcruxes#6153

发表于 2013-3-8 21:12 |显示全部楼层
此文章由 yolandalinz 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 yolandalinz 所有!转贴必须注明作者、出处和本声明,并保持内容完整
本帖最后由 yolandalinz 于 2013-3-8 21:24 编辑
joerkky 发表于 2013-3-8 12:20
基本上不错。应该说是相当棒。

Cocoa bindings写起来有点费劲,不过用objc写更费劲。我写了一个fluent int ...


用objc写cocoa的东西费劲?说实话我是第一次听说。我觉得xcode整合cocoa framework苹果已经把它做到极致了。mono for ios你做IB的时候还不是要开xcode?然后你在开个Mono Dev写csharp,然后不管怎样你还得用Mac去开发。而且说实话mono自己的ide奇烂无比,我们开发android时候都是用visual studio的。vs有resharper,Mac下写objc我可能还会用appcode。monodev能干嘛?
守望先锋Horcruxes#6153

发表于 2013-3-9 19:09 |显示全部楼层
此文章由 huazhb 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 huazhb 所有!转贴必须注明作者、出处和本声明,并保持内容完整
yolandalinz 发表于 2013-3-8 21:12
用objc写cocoa的东西费劲?说实话我是第一次听说。我觉得xcode整合cocoa framework苹果已经把它做到极致 ...

我觉得mac下的appcode真的很不错, 可以和visual studio比一比了
Advertisement
Advertisement

发表于 2013-3-10 11:22 |显示全部楼层
此文章由 yolandalinz 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 yolandalinz 所有!转贴必须注明作者、出处和本声明,并保持内容完整
huazhb 发表于 2013-3-9 19:09
我觉得mac下的appcode真的很不错, 可以和visual studio比一比了

Appcode,  超级好用,虽然我还没用惯,JetBrains的东西都是精品啊,上次打折75%off没赶上,亏了
守望先锋Horcruxes#6153

发表于 2013-3-10 11:32 |显示全部楼层
此文章由 huazhb 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 huazhb 所有!转贴必须注明作者、出处和本声明,并保持内容完整
yolandalinz 发表于 2013-3-10 11:22
Appcode,  超级好用,虽然我还没用惯,JetBrains的东西都是精品啊,上次打折75%off没赶上,亏了 ...

呵呵, 如果你用IntelliJ或者其他产品的话, 就很容易上手了

发表于 2013-3-15 03:30 |显示全部楼层
此文章由 float 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 float 所有!转贴必须注明作者、出处和本声明,并保持内容完整
这样搞还不如上html5和js呢

发表于 2013-3-18 10:52 |显示全部楼层
此文章由 yolandalinz 原创或转贴,不代表本站立场和观点,版权归 oursteps.com.au 和作者 yolandalinz 所有!转贴必须注明作者、出处和本声明,并保持内容完整
float 发表于 2013-3-15 03:30
这样搞还不如上html5和js呢

确实不如
守望先锋Horcruxes#6153

发表回复

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Advertisement
Advertisement
返回顶部